Seems to be a bug when you set up a second Generic (Javascript) service.
This is the error:
SyntaxError Unexpected token , menuMaster.js:274
Here is the code thats automated:
precode
$(document).off("click", '#menuMaster_mobilecontainer4 [name="orderButton"]').on({
click: function() {
if (!$(this).attr('disabled')) {
var itemId = $(this, 'a[name=orderButton]').data('itemid');
var itemName;
var itemPrice;
var menuItems = JSON.parse(localStorage.getItem('FoodMenu'));
Code: Select all
$.each(menuItems, function(key, value) {
if (value.id == itemId) {
itemName = value.descrip;
itemPrice = value.price;
}
});
var newItem = JSON.stringify([{
"itemid": itemId,
"itemName": itemName,
"itemPrice": itemPrice
}]);
cOrder.push(newItem);
i++;
localStorage.setItem('cOrder', cOrder);
try {
updateOrder.execute({}) // This is line 274
} catch (ex) {
console.log(ex.name + ' ' + ex.message);
hideSpinner();
};
}
},
}, '#menuMaster_mobilecontainer4 [name="orderButton"]');
}; /code/pre
This is urgent, can someone please look at this.
Thanks